After convention stumble, Melania Trump has largely vanished from campaign
By Mary Jordan and Stephanie McCrummen September 8 at 2:09 PM

washingtonpost.com



It was late July when voters last heard from the potential first lady of the United States. Melania Trump delivered her speech at the Republican National Convention in Cleveland, and then later stood with her husband, balloons dropping, waving to the crowd in what is starting to feel like a premature farewell to the campaign trail.

Since then, she has not spoken publicly and has largely vanished from view, leaving a trail of questions and voids in her personal biography.

It was only Wednesday night — after a seven-week absence — that Melania Trump appeared at a campaign event, sitting in the audience as her husband addressed a national security forum.

Her long silence followed the fiasco over her convention speech, parts of which turned out to have been plagiarized. Then she took her website down after revelations that there was no record she had obtained a college degree, as her site had claimed. And while the issue of illegal immigration is central to her husband’s platform, neither Melania Trump nor the Trump campaign has produced documentation to prove how the Slovenian immigrant got a visa to work in the United States or how she obtained her green card in 2001. Melania Trump has said she has been “at all times in full compliance” with immigration laws; Donald Trump has said his wife is “so documented.”

Even as the campaign declines to fill in details of her life story, Melania Trump has deployed an attorney to beat back news reports probing her past. Last week, the former fashion model filed a libel suit against a blogger and a British newspaper for reports, since retracted, suggesting that she once worked as an escort.
